With the latest from the dailies on the site (to answer a previous question), I get consistent sizing on the screen. The edit button still seems to have random success - I have been trying to identify a pattern, but can't find one. The same happens with the cancel button, so it's likely that the press isn't being picked up. I'll try a clean installation and get back on this.
I've also found that some of my log entries reliably crash the app. They're all at the same site (local quarry used for training), so I suspect an oddity in the location data. I'll check the data on the laptop this evening. As an aside, is there a way to directly access the files on Android?
